Vulnerabilities (7)
| CVE | Sev | CVSS | KEV | Affected versions | Fixed in | Published | Description |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| CVE-2025-11896 | Low | — | < 0.43.0-16.70.1 | 0.43.0-16.70.1 | Oct 16, 2025 | In Xpdf 4.05 (and earlier), a PDF object loop in a CMap, via the "UseCMap" entry, leads to infinite recursion and a stack overflow. | |
| CVE-2025-50420 | — | < 0.43.0-16.64.1 | 0.43.0-16.64.1 | Aug 4, 2025 | An issue in the pdfseparate utility of freedesktop poppler v25.04.0 allows attackers to cause an infinite recursion via supplying a crafted PDF file. This can lead to a Denial of Service (DoS). | ||
| CVE-2025-52886 | — | < 0.43.0-16.58.2 | 0.43.0-16.58.2 | Jul 2, 2025 | Poppler is a PDF rendering library. Versions prior to 25.06.0 use `std::atomic_int` for reference counting. Because `std::atomic_int` is only 32 bits, it is possible to overflow the reference count and trigger a use-after-free. Version 25.06.0 patches the issue. | ||
| CVE-2025-32365 | — | < 0.43.0-16.55.1 | 0.43.0-16.55.1 | Apr 5, 2025 | Poppler before 25.04.0 allows crafted input files to trigger out-of-bounds reads in the JBIG2Bitmap::combine function in JBIG2Stream.cc because of a misplaced isOk check. | ||
| CVE-2025-32364 | — | < 0.43.0-16.55.1 | 0.43.0-16.55.1 | Apr 5, 2025 | A floating-point exception in the PSStack::roll function of Poppler before 25.04.0 can cause an application to crash when handling malformed inputs associated with INT_MIN. | ||
| CVE-2025-3154 | Low | — | < 0.43.0-16.67.1 | 0.43.0-16.67.1 | Apr 2, 2025 | Out-of-bounds array write in Xpdf 4.05 and earlier, triggered by an invalid VerticesPerRow value in a PDF shading dictionary. | |
| CVE-2024-56378 | — | < 0.43.0-16.52.1 | 0.43.0-16.52.1 | Dec 22, 2024 | libpoppler.so in Poppler through 24.12.0 has an out-of-bounds read vulnerability within the JBIG2Bitmap::combine function in JBIG2Stream.cc. |
